Intervention1: Chest x-ray will be obtained during an Inspiratory hold maneuver for 5 seconds.: Baseline only
Control Intervention1: Chest X-ray will be obtained as per the routine treatment procedure

Inclusion criteria
Inclusion criteria: 1. Post cardiac surgery requiring invasive mechanical ventilation. 2. Patients receiving sedation and skeletal muscle relaxants with no spontaneous respiratory efforts
Exclusion criteria
Exclusion criteria: 1. Age less than 18 years 2. Patients with spontaneous respiratory efforts 3. Conscious patients 4. Denial of consent.
